Your appliance is produced in conformity with all relevant safety regulations relating to electrical appliances. Maintenance and repair work must only be performed by authorised or suitably qualif ed service technicians. Installation and repair work performed without observing the rules may be dangerous.
IMPORTANT - This appliance has been designed for non-professional, domestic use only.
IMPORTANT - Carefully unpack and examine the appliance for any damage. If you think there is a defect, do not use the appliance and contact the authorised repair agent on
0845 600 4632. IMPORTANT - Dispose of all packaging
correctly and responsibly and in accordance with all local laws and regulations. Never leave packaging components within the reach of children as they can be a source of danger.
IMPORTANT - Before connecting the appliance to the household electrical supply, make sure the appliance is rated correctly for the type of electrical supply in your house by checking the information on the rating plate.
IMPORTANT - Make sure your electrical isolation switch is in an easily accessible position following installation.
IMPORTANT - Switches should be set to ‘0’ when the appliance is not in operation.
IMPORTANT - Do not use steam cleaners for cleaning the cooking hobs.
IMPORTANT - In the event that the flexible cable is damaged contact your authorised service agent for replacement - the cable fitted to this appliance may not be replaced by an unauthorised person.
WARNING - This appliance must be installed by an authorised technician prior to use. The manufacturer is not responsible for any damage that might be caused by installation not in accordance with these instructions.
WARNING - Accessible parts become hot during use, young children must be kept away.

use by persons (including children) with reduced physical, sensory and m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ge.
WARNING - Children should be supervised to make sure that they do not play with the appliance.
WARNING - Make sure cables of other electrical devices cannot come into contact with the hot parts of this appliance.
WARNING - Protect your appliance from atmospheric effects. Do not expose to the effects of sun, rain, snow, dust etc.
CAUTION - Make sure the appliance is turned off at the mains before cleaning.
CAUTION - Do not keep flammable materials close to the appliance when it is in operation.
CAUTION - Do not move away from the appliance while cooking with fat or oil. Flaring may occur in the case of overheating.
CAUTION - The use of a gas cooking appliance results in the production of heat, moisture and products of combustion in the room in which it is installed. Ensure that the kitchen is well ventilated especially when the appliance is in use, keep natural ventilation holes open or install a mechanical ventilation device(mechanical extractor hood).
CAUTION -This appliance is for cooking purposes only. It must not be used for other purposes, for example room heating.
